<p>Say you want to make the most entertaining, survivable single group for the widest variety of content from T1-9. The only hard and fast rule is the tank is an SK (thus the point for asking this here).</p><p>What would you choose and why?</p><p>I've been playing with a team that started as:</p><p>SKNecroWarlockDefilerCoercerTroubador.</p><p>It was fun, but while the necro's DPS (combined with pet) was often in the top 2 to 3, if things went bad, the necro's pet was the first to go down and everything crumbled after that.</p><p>We dropped the necro and added a fury to the group thinking the extra healing would be nice in places where we went squish.</p><p>Most of the time the healing wasn't needed and in the places we did go squish.... We still kind of went squish.</p><p>As the group leveled I've noticed that the troub's damage output blows, but he adds quite a bit to everyone else. The coercer tends to outdamage the warlock and the buffs to the tank add a huge amount of damage output, not to mention the lower damage consider the mobs are perpetually stunned.</p><p>I'm seriously considering dropping the fury and looking for an Illusionist. If it's fighter buffs are anything like the coercer's. Well.....</p><p>So what would you put together, and why?</p>

<p>As a paladin, I prefer an illusionist over a coercer. Nothing wrong with having 2 chanters in a group tho. Time compression (40% recovery, 20% casting speed, 10% reuse) is a great buff for your lock, IA (25% DA) is handy too for melee. Illusionists give haste, a spell proc, and in general just make a mage group happy. The spell proc alone that they can give people is pretty awesome. I prefer more melee heavy groups myself, with a dirge and a illy.</p>

<p>I'd probably go something like</p><p>SK</p><p>Swash/Brig/Assassin</p><p>Warlock/Wizard</p><p>Illy</p><p>Dirge</p><p>Healer (any healer class that has a good player at the keyboard) If I was really forced to choose I suppose I'd go Templar although I do love my warden too.</p><p>I just don't like seeing a group that is nearly all one type of dps (melee/caster) exclusively so I'd rather mix it up a bit. While I am in the process of levelling a troub and love them dearly when I'm playing one of my casters, a dirge is the better choice from a tank and survivability perspective. The Illy can TC the sorceror and IA either you or the melee scout (whichever didn't get Battle Cry from the dirge.) Hate should be a non-issue in the group as you have one or more hate transfers still from the dirge or assassin/swash. The assassin would bring more single target dps while a swash would add more AE. You probably know that's true of locks doing more AE and wizards more single target too.</p>

<p>I would go either</p><p>Shadowknight</p><p>Warlock</p><p>Coercer (hate mod, dps mod, charm [caster mob like sorcerer or enchanter, or dirge mob for "dirge songs" which stacks with other bard bufs], coercive healing, channel, thought snap, tash, good dps)</p><p>Illusionist (illusory arm, time compression [on healer if needed... healer with time compression and coercive healing is pretty beast], haste, good dps)</p><p>Troubador</p><p>Templar (I prefer templar because they are awesome healers, stoneskin, shield ally, sanctuary, good HP buffs, and the almighty hammer pull).</p><p>or</p><p>Shadowknight</p><p>Dirge</p><p>Inquisitor</p><p>Assassin</p><p>Brigand</p><p>Illusionist</p><p>This is sorely lacking aoe dps, but your group single target dps will be ridiculous. Personally, I'd prefer the first group.</p>
